diff options
| author | 2019-01-18 11:56:50 +0000 | |
|---|---|---|
| committer | 2019-01-22 18:30:58 +0000 | |
| commit | 94b41806834afe4ae281bc1ad43cc3353ddbe15e (patch) | |
| tree | 20f7c62754b12147815082c4d49c3328cdbb1365 /vulkan/libvulkan/api.cpp | |
| parent | 370222c120cc2bdcbf77860f5ba83a501a4d2dfb (diff) | |
Implement a tear-down phase in otapreopt_chroot.
Collect the list of APEX packages activated by `otapreopt_chroot` and
deactivate them after executing `otapreopt` (in its own process).
Also share android::installd::Exec between `otapreopt` and
`otapreopt_chroot`.
This tear-down phase ensures loop devices associated during by
`otapreopt_chroot` are detached before `otapreopt_chroot` exits.
Test: m otapreopt_chroot
Test: A/B OTA update test (asit/dexoptota/self_full).
Bug: 113373927
Bug: 120796514
Change-Id: I236ac49bb698fb672e7a4f9de9903229e535e9c6
Diffstat (limited to 'vulkan/libvulkan/api.cpp')
0 files changed, 0 insertions, 0 deletions